DBA Data[Home] [Help]

APPS.PAY_JP_ISDF_RPT dependencies on DBMS_LOB

Line 216: dbms_lob.read(

212: ln_chars := 240;
213: ln_offset := 1;
214: LOOP
215: lv_buf := null;
216: dbms_lob.read(
217: p_clob,
218: ln_chars,
219: ln_offset,
220: lv_buf

Line 1853: dbms_lob.createtemporary(l_xfdf_string,FALSE,DBMS_LOB.CALL);

1849: l_xfdf_string CLOB;
1850: ctr_table NUMBER;
1851: tempclob clob;
1852: BEGIN
1853: dbms_lob.createtemporary(l_xfdf_string,FALSE,DBMS_LOB.CALL);
1854: dbms_lob.open(l_xfdf_string,dbms_lob.lob_readwrite);
1855: FOR ctr_table IN vXMLTable.FIRST .. vXMLTable.LAST
1856: LOOP
1857: dbms_lob.writeAppend(l_xfdf_string,

Line 1854: dbms_lob.open(l_xfdf_string,dbms_lob.lob_readwrite);

1850: ctr_table NUMBER;
1851: tempclob clob;
1852: BEGIN
1853: dbms_lob.createtemporary(l_xfdf_string,FALSE,DBMS_LOB.CALL);
1854: dbms_lob.open(l_xfdf_string,dbms_lob.lob_readwrite);
1855: FOR ctr_table IN vXMLTable.FIRST .. vXMLTable.LAST
1856: LOOP
1857: dbms_lob.writeAppend(l_xfdf_string,
1858: length(vXMLTable(ctr_table).xmlstring),

Line 1857: dbms_lob.writeAppend(l_xfdf_string,

1853: dbms_lob.createtemporary(l_xfdf_string,FALSE,DBMS_LOB.CALL);
1854: dbms_lob.open(l_xfdf_string,dbms_lob.lob_readwrite);
1855: FOR ctr_table IN vXMLTable.FIRST .. vXMLTable.LAST
1856: LOOP
1857: dbms_lob.writeAppend(l_xfdf_string,
1858: length(vXMLTable(ctr_table).xmlstring),
1859: vXMLTable(ctr_table).xmlstring );
1860: END LOOP;
1861: p_write_xml := l_xfdf_string;

Line 1863: dbms_lob.close(l_xfdf_string);

1859: vXMLTable(ctr_table).xmlstring );
1860: END LOOP;
1861: p_write_xml := l_xfdf_string;
1862: hr_utility.set_location('Out of loop ', 99);
1863: dbms_lob.close(l_xfdf_string);
1864: EXCEPTION
1865: WHEN OTHERS THEN
1866: HR_UTILITY.TRACE('sqleerm ' || SQLERRM);
1867: HR_UTILITY.RAISE_ERROR;

Line 1903: dbms_lob.createtemporary(l_xml,TRUE) ;

1899: l_header := '' || EOL ||'';
1900: l_footer := '
';
1901: assact_xml(p_assignment_action_id);
1902: WritetoCLOB(p_ss_xml);
1903: dbms_lob.createtemporary(l_xml,TRUE) ;
1904: dbms_lob.writeAppend(l_xml,
1905: length(l_header),
1906: l_header);
1907: dbms_lob.append(l_xml, p_ss_xml);

Line 1904: dbms_lob.writeAppend(l_xml,

1900: l_footer := '';
1901: assact_xml(p_assignment_action_id);
1902: WritetoCLOB(p_ss_xml);
1903: dbms_lob.createtemporary(l_xml,TRUE) ;
1904: dbms_lob.writeAppend(l_xml,
1905: length(l_header),
1906: l_header);
1907: dbms_lob.append(l_xml, p_ss_xml);
1908: dbms_lob.writeAppend(l_xml,

Line 1907: dbms_lob.append(l_xml, p_ss_xml);

1903: dbms_lob.createtemporary(l_xml,TRUE) ;
1904: dbms_lob.writeAppend(l_xml,
1905: length(l_header),
1906: l_header);
1907: dbms_lob.append(l_xml, p_ss_xml);
1908: dbms_lob.writeAppend(l_xml,
1909: length(l_footer),
1910: l_footer);
1911: p_xml := l_xml ;

Line 1908: dbms_lob.writeAppend(l_xml,

1904: dbms_lob.writeAppend(l_xml,
1905: length(l_header),
1906: l_header);
1907: dbms_lob.append(l_xml, p_ss_xml);
1908: dbms_lob.writeAppend(l_xml,
1909: length(l_footer),
1910: l_footer);
1911: p_xml := l_xml ;
1912: END get_ss_xml;

Line 1964: dbms_lob.read(l_final_xml_string,l_amount,l_offset,xml_string1);

1960: l_amount := 500;
1961: --
1962: LOOP
1963: xml_string1 := null;
1964: dbms_lob.read(l_final_xml_string,l_amount,l_offset,xml_string1);
1965: pay_core_files.write_to_magtape_lob(xml_string1);
1966: l_offset := l_offset + l_amount ;
1967: END LOOP;
1968: EXCEPTION